Cryptonym: AEBARMAN
Definition:
Soviet officer Yuri Ivonovich Nosenko, who defected in Feb 1964 with information about Oswald.
Status:
Documented
Discussion:
The story of Yuri Nosenko's defection a few months after Kennedy's assassination, the Warren Commission's dilemna regarding his "bona fides", and his subsequent imprisonment in solitary confinement, by the CIA, is summarized in the HSCA final report (see sources). It is elaborated in many other essays, documents, and other resources on this website.
Nosenko apparently was assigned three separate crypts at different times: AEBARMAN, AEFOXTROT, and AEDONOR. There is also a fourth crypt - SAMMY.
